This section provides practical code examples for common SDK use cases. All examples are available as runnable scripts in the samples/ directory of the stratix-python repository.
Quick Reference
benchmark_evaluation.py
Run a model against a benchmark, wait for completion, retrieve results
quickstart.py
Minimal end-to-end trace evaluation
async_workflow.py
Full async evaluation workflow with concurrent operations
async_results.py
Fetch results for multiple evaluations concurrently
model_benchmark_management.py
Filter models by name/company/region, add/remove from project
evaluation_filtering.py
Sort and filter evaluations by status, accuracy, date
compare_evaluations.py
Compare two models on a benchmark with outcome filtering
paginated_results.py
Paginate through results or fetch all at once
custom_model.py
Register a custom model with an OpenAI-compatible API
custom_benchmark.py
Create custom and smart benchmarks from data files
create_judge.py
Create, list, update, and delete judges
basic_trace.py
Upload, list, get, and delete traces
trace_evaluation.py
Run judges on traces, estimate cost, get results with steps
judge_optimization.py
Estimate, run, and apply judge optimizations
public_catalog.py
Browse public models, benchmarks, evaluations, and prompts
integration_management.py
List, inspect, and test configured integrations
Each sample is hosted in the stratix-python repository under samples/core/.
